Canggu, nestled on Bali's southern coast, is a vibrant and eclectic neighbourhood that has become a hotspot for tourists seeking a unique blend of relaxation and adventure. Known for its laid-back atmosphere, this coastal village offers a striking contrast to the bustling streets of Kuta and the upscale resorts of Seminyak, making it a perfect destination for those looking to experience the authentic charm of Bali. From sun-kissed beaches to lush rice paddies, Canggu's natural beauty is a sight to behold. Echo Beach, Batu Bolong, and Berawa Beach are popular spots where you can enjoy surfing, sunbathing, and spectacular sunsets. The area's surf breaks cater to both beginners and seasoned surfers, making it a haven for wave enthusiasts. In addition to its beaches, Canggu is home to stunning rice terraces and verdant landscapes that invite you to explore its scenic trails and hidden paths. Canggu's vibrant culture is reflected in its diverse culinary scene and thriving art community. The neighbourhood is dotted with an array of cafes, restaurants, and beach clubs that serve everything from traditional Indonesian fare to international cuisine. Street art and galleries add a touch of creativity to the area, while local markets and boutiques offer unique shopping experiences. Whether you're sipping on a fresh coconut, enjoying a yoga session, or browsing through handmade crafts, Canggu provides a rich tapestry of experiences that cater to every traveler.

Getting There
Canggu is located approximately 11 kilometers north of Seminyak and can be reached by various modes of transport. The most convenient way is to take a taxi or a rideshare service like Grab, which is widely used in Bali. You can also rent a scooter for a more adventurous option. From Ngurah Rai International Airport, Canggu is about a 30-minute drive. For those coming from Ubud, a taxi or a shuttle bus is recommended, taking around 1.5 hours.
Getting Around
Canggu is best explored by scooter or bike, which can be rented from numerous shops around the area. Walking is also a pleasant option, especially along the beach paths. Public transport options are limited; however, you can use local taxis or rideshare apps for longer distances. Be cautious when riding a scooter, as traffic can be chaotic.
Safety
Canggu is generally safe for tourists, but petty crimes such as theft can occur. It is advisable to avoid leaving valuables unattended on the beach and to be cautious in crowded areas. Areas with a higher crime rate include some quieter beaches at night. Always use reputable transportation options and avoid walking alone after dark in less populated areas.
Emergency Situations
In case of an emergency, dial 112 for immediate assistance. Local hospitals and clinics are available in Canggu, with international-standard facilities in Seminyak. It is recommended to have travel insurance that covers medical emergencies. For minor health issues, pharmacies are accessible throughout the area.
Do's and Don'ts
Fashion: Do wear lightweight and comfortable clothing suitable for tropical weather, but avoid beachwear in shops and restaurants. Religion: Do respect local customs, especially when visiting temples; cover shoulders and knees. Public Transport: Do use local taxis or rideshare apps; don’t use public transport as it is limited. Greetings: Do greet locals with a friendly 'Selamat Pagi' (Good Morning); don’t be overly familiar without a prior introduction. Eating & Drinking: Do try local dishes and eat at warungs (local eateries); don’t drink tap water; always opt for bottled water.
Local Tips
To experience Canggu like a local, visit the traditional markets for fresh produce and local snacks. Engage with surf instructors at the beach for local insights and tips. Head to nearby rice paddies for a peaceful walking experience away from the tourist spots. Don’t miss the sunset at Echo Beach, and be sure to try the local coffee at one of the many cafes that Canggu is known for.

Early Settlements and Agricultural Roots
Canggu's history can be traced back to its agricultural beginnings, with the area primarily being a rice farming community. The fertile soil, nourished by the nearby rivers and the iconic subak irrigation system, allowed for prosperous rice cultivation. This agricultural heritage is still visible today, with terraced rice paddies dotting the landscape, embodying the Balinese relationship with the land.
Cultural Significance of Temples
The area is home to several important temples, including the iconic Pura Tanah Lot, located just a short distance away. These temples serve as cultural and spiritual centers for the local community, with Tanah Lot being a significant pilgrimage site dedicated to the sea gods. This connection to spirituality and tradition is a cornerstone of Canggu's identity.
Rise of Surf Culture in the 20th Century
In the mid-20th century, Canggu began to attract surfers drawn by its pristine beaches and consistent waves. This shift marked a transformation from a predominantly agricultural community to a burgeoning surf destination. The surf culture has played a pivotal role in shaping the local economy and culture, bringing in a diverse population of expatriates and tourists.
Development and Tourism Boom
The late 20th and early 21st centuries saw rapid development in Canggu, transitioning from a quiet village to a lively hub for tourism. The influx of international visitors led to the establishment of numerous cafes, boutiques, and accommodations, catering to a growing demand for wellness retreats and surf tourism. This transformation has significantly impacted the local economy, while also raising concerns about environmental sustainability and cultural preservation.
Canggu as a Creative Hub
In recent years, Canggu has emerged as a center for creativity and innovation, attracting artists, entrepreneurs, and digital nomads. The blend of traditional Balinese culture and modern influences has fostered a unique community that celebrates both heritage and contemporary lifestyle. This dynamic environment continues to evolve, making Canggu a vibrant and culturally rich neighborhood within Bali.
